Those are normal strings?
GORFF987 4 months ago
@GORFF987 No. They're specially made silicone rubber strings. They wouldn't work on any other bass. Well, maybe one with piezo pickups...I'm not too knowledgeable in the field of pickups and electronics. But, of course you need metal strings if your bass has regular (magnetic) pickups.
